What Determines Auto Key Duplication Costs?
The expense of replicating a car key can vary considerably based on a number of aspects:
Type of Key: Traditional keys, transponder keys, and key fobs have various intricacies and expenses associated with duplication.Make and Model of Vehicle: The particular car make and design can affect the expense due to the schedule of the crucial type.Place: The geographical location may impact pricing due to regional competition and demand.Duplication Method: The technique utilized to duplicate the secret (e.g., laser cutting vs. traditional cutting) can likewise impact costs.Locksmith vs. Dealership: Whether you select a locksmith or car dealership to replicate your key will impact the expense and turn-around time.Table 1: Key Duplication Costs by TypeKey TypeDuplication Cost (₤)Additional NotesStandard Key2 - 10A lot of affordable; simple duplication process.Transponder Key50 - 150Requires programming; costs vary by design.Key Fob100 - 300Frequently consists of electronic components.Smart Key200 - 500State-of-the-art; generally only readily available at a dealer.Breakdown of Key Types1. Conventional Keys
Conventional or non-transponder secrets are one of the most standard kind of cars and truck keys. They can frequently be duplicated at a low cost, generally varying from ₤ 2 to ₤ 10. These secrets use a simple mechanical style and do not have any electronic elements, making them simple to replicate at a lot of hardware stores or locksmiths.
2. Transponder Keys
Transponder secrets are equipped with a chip that interacts with the automobile's ignition system. If the chip's signal isn't discovered, the automobile will not begin. Due to the need for accurate programming, replicating a transponder crucial typically expenses in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150. This rate can differ considerably based upon the car's make and model.
3. Key Fobs
Secret fobs, likewise called remote secrets, offer extra conveniences, such as locking and opening the automobile remotely. The expense of duplicating an essential fob ranges from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300. This procedure usually consists of producing a new key fob and shows it to deal with your lorry.
4. Smart Keys
Smart keys are the most innovative type offered. These secrets typically permit keyless entry and push-to-start functions. Due to their complexity, duplicating clever keys can be rather expensive, ranging from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500. Because clever keys include complex electronic parts, this service is often limited to authorized car dealerships.
The Duplication Process
When replicating an automobile secret, the process usually involves the following steps:
Key Assessment: The locksmith or specialist analyzes the initial key to identify its type and any specific requirements for duplication.Cutting the Key: Using specialized makers, the secret is cut to match the initial.Shows (if required): For transponder secrets and wise secrets, programs is required to ensure that the crucial interacts properly with the lorry's system.Testing: Finally, the new key is checked to ensure it functions properly.Table 2: Estimated Time for Key DuplicationKey TypeEstimated Time (minutes)Traditional Key5 - 10Transponder Key10 - 30Key Fob30 - 60Smart Key60 - 120Cost-Effective Tips for Key DuplicationDo Your Research: Check regional locksmiths and dealerships for prices. A: While it is possible to duplicate simple keys utilizing home key duplicators, it is not advised for transponder keys or clever keys. These need customized shows to work properly.
Q2: How do I know if my secret has a transponder chip?
A: If your secret has a visible chip or if your automobile needs a key that is configured to begin (without which the vehicle won't begin), it likely has a transponder.
Q3: Is it legal to replicate a car secret?
A: Yes, as long as you own the vehicle and have legal access to the secret. However, some dealers may require evidence of ownership before duplicating high-security secrets.
Q4: How long do automobile secrets last?
A: Traditional keys can last lots of years; nevertheless, electronic keys, like transponder keys and essential fobs, may have a restricted life expectancy (usually 5-10 years) due to battery life and wear.
